Entertainment Professional radio
Selecting a track
1.
Press the button.
2. Use the knob on the right to select the
desired directory.
> : press the knob on the right to open a
directory.
> : press the knob on the right to close
a directory.
3. Select additional directories if desired.
4. Highlight the desired track and press the
knob on the right.
You can browse through the directories during
playback.
To change to the current track:
Press the button.
Track display
If information about the current track has been
stored, it can be displayed.
1.
Press the button.
2.
Press the button.
Ejecting the CD out of the CD player
Press the button.
The CD is partially ejected from the CD slot.
Operation indicators
CD player
> "Insert CD"
The CD slot is empty.
> "Error CD"
The CD can not be read or is defective.
> "Temp. CD"
The operating temperature is too high.
Notes
BMW CD players are officially designated
Class 1 laser products. Do not operate if
the cover is damaged; otherwise, severe eye
damage can result.
Do not use CDs with after-market labels; other-
wise, the labels can loosen as a result of the
heat generated during playback and possibly
cause irreparable damage to the system.
Only use round CDs with a standard diameter of
4.7 in/12 cm and do not play CDs with adapters,
e.g. single CDs; otherwise, the CDs or adapters
may jam and it may not be possible to eject
them.
Do not use a combined CD/DVD, e.g. DVD
Plus
;
otherwise, the CD/DVD can jam and will no
longer eject.<
General malfunctions
BMW CD players have been optimized for per-
formance in vehicles. They may be more sensi-
tive to defective CDs than players for stationary
use.
If a CD can not be played, first check if the CD is
properly inserted.
Humidity
If there is high humidity, the CD or the focusing
lens for the laser beam may fog up, making it
temporarily impossible to play the CD.
Malfunctions with individual CDs
If there are malfunctions with individual CDs,
then they may be due to the following causes.
CDs that you burned yourself
Potential problems with home-burned CDs are,
for example, inconsistent data generation and
burning processes, as well as low quality or
excessive aging of the blanks that are used.
Only write on the upper surface of CDs with a
writing instrument that is suitable for the pur-
pose.
